My Brain is Clouded
MDMA & LSD
Citation:   Sara Pratt. "My Brain is Clouded: An Experience with MDMA & LSD (exp2009)". Erowid.org. Jun 21, 2000. erowid.org/exp/2009

 
DOSE:
T+ 0:00
2 hits oral LSD (liquid)
  T+ 1:00 2 tablets oral MDMA (pill / tablet)
I got to my destination at 8:00pm, at 9pm i took 2 liquid hits of acid, and about an hour later I consumed 2 pills of E. I was sitting down then as i stood I could feel my heart and eyes flutter I made no sense to anyone and I made no sense to my self. I thought i could fly but i knew i didn't have wings. So i sat on the bed hoping for this god awful feeling in my back to go away but in the mean time i thought i would go see how the others were doing.

As i stand up i feel my self falling back now. By this time its almost midnight and nothing has worn off, it seems to have gotten stronger. So I lay on the floor watching what to me looked like the sky but was only the ceiling. At about 4 am the affects of the acid wear off. Ii feel like shit and i cant sleep. My back hurts and my brain is clouded. If i can say that i learned anything its not to mix 2 drugs that are mind and body altering as much as these 2 were. Its not necessarily safe and if you get scared its not fun!!
